Data Classification Structure Chart

The Data Classification Structure Chart illustrates:

  • The many reporting structures of the system,
  • How each structure is updated, and
  • The hierarchy of profile screens used to consolidate information entered into each of these structures.

Reporting Structures

Each reporting structure defines a specific system-wide reporting requirement.

Fund structure
Defines the columns on financial reports - Fund Profile (D22)
General ledger account structure
Defines the rows on the balance sheet - Comptroller General Ledger Account Profile (D31)
Revenue/expenditure object structure
Defines the rows on the operating statement - Comptroller Object Profile (D10)
Appropriation structure
Defines statewide appropriation reporting - Appropriation Number Profile (20)
Strategic program structure
Defines LBB coding setup - Program Code Profile (D04)
Organization structure
Defines an agency-defined structure - Organization Code Profile (D03)
Project structure
Used for project tracking - Project Number Profile (D42)
Grant structure
Used for grant tracking - Grant Number Profile (D47)
